Every Mercedes-Benz manufactured has a unique VIN. This number is permanently stamped on the vehicle and is also found on official documents like your registration and insurance papers. Locating your VIN is usually straightforward. Common places to find it include:
- Dashboard: Visible through the windshield on the driver’s side.
- Driver’s Side Doorjamb: On a sticker attached to the doorjamb.
- Vehicle Registration and Insurance Documents: Printed on these official papers.
Once you’ve located your VIN, you can decode it to learn specific details about your Mercedes. A VIN decoder can tell you:
- Manufacturing Country and Plant: Where your Mercedes was assembled.
- Vehicle Model and Series: Identifying the exact model and trim.
- Engine Type and Specifications: Engine details and performance characteristics.
- Year of Manufacture: The model year of your vehicle.
- Unique Serial Number: The specific production sequence of your car.
Why is understanding your Vin Number Mercedes so important? Primarily, it allows you to:
- Verify Vehicle History: Before purchasing a used Mercedes, the VIN is essential for running vehicle history reports. These reports can reveal accidents, title issues, odometer discrepancies, and more, ensuring you’re making an informed decision.
- Ensure Correct Parts and Servicing: When ordering parts or seeking servicing, providing your VIN guarantees you get the correct components compatible with your specific Mercedes model and configuration.
- Check for Recalls: Manufacturers often issue recalls for specific vehicle models and production batches. Your VIN helps determine if your Mercedes is affected by any outstanding recalls, ensuring your safety and vehicle’s optimal performance.
